QC ENGINEER – ELECTRONICS MANUFACTURING

  • Location : Hougang / Buangkok (Nearest MRT)
  • Salary : S$3,200 – S$4,500/month (commensurate with experience)
  • Employment : Full-Time, Permanent
  • Working Hours : Mon–Fri 8:30 AM – 6:00 PM

REQUIREMENTS:

  • Diploma in Manufacturing, Quality Engineering, or a related discipline
  • Minimum 1 year of QC experience in electronics manufacturing or similar environment
  • Knowledge of SQA and audit processes (incoming, in-process, outgoing)
  • Familiarity with ISO 9001, 14001, 13485, 45001, and FDA standards
  • Understanding of IPC-A-610 or equivalent PCB/assembly standards
  • Exposure to QC processes for plastic molding, die casting, metal stamping, or machining parts

PREFERRED SKILLS:

  • IPC or Six Sigma (Green Belt) certification is an advantage
  • Proficiency in SAP QM, Minitab, or other quality/statistical tools
  • Detail-oriented, analytical, and effective communicator across teams

KEY R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• Collaborate with Process and Engineering teams to uphold quality standards
  • Conduct in-process and final QC (FQC) audits with proper documentation
  • Identify and resolve quality issues by supporting corrective/preventive actions
  • Develop inspection criteria and maintain quality plans in line with ISO and regulatory requirements
  • Support Supplier Quality Assurance (SQA) and incoming material inspections
  • Participate in internal quality improvement initiatives and maintain QC documentation
